Best Practices for Overclocking
- Ensure proper cooling with high-quality heatsinks and fans.
- Gradually increase overclock settings and test stability at each step.
- Monitor temperatures and voltages regularly to prevent hardware damage.
- Use BIOS presets or profiles for safer overclocking if available.
